elegance in Russian is изы́сканность, изя́щество, элега́нтность — elegance means graceful, refined beauty in appearance, movement, or manner.

What does "elegance" mean?
-
noun Graceful, refined beauty in appearance, movement, or manner.
"The dancer moved across the stage with effortless elegance."
-
noun Simplicity and neatness in a solution, design, or idea, achieved without sacrificing precision.
"Mathematicians admired the elegance of the proof, which solved the problem in just three lines."
